RNC weighs in on MIGOP dispute
The RNC has weighed in.
In a letter sent to both Kristina Karamo who continues to assert that she remains the chair of the MIGOP and former Ambassador Pete Hoekstra, who says he’s the new chair, lawyers for the RNC state they believe Karamo was “removed properly.”
Next week the RNC meets for their winter meeting in Nevada. But according to the letter, they won’t seat either Karamo or Hoekstra.
Instead, they’ll welcome them as guests at next week’s meeting and plan to further review recent events.
Meanwhile, a lawsuit has been filed.
